- Description
- The collection documents life inside the Łódź Jewish ghetto during the Nazi occupation of Poland. It consists predominantly of the records of the Eldest of the Jews in the Łódź ghetto, Chaim Mordechai Rumkowski, and of his administration. Included are original correspondence, announcements, circulars, charts, publications, reports, essays, albums and photographs.

- System of Arrangement
- This collection is divided into seven subject groups, each of which is further divided into series. There are fifteen series, arranged as follows:
A: The Eldest of the Jews, Chaim Mordechai Rumkowski
Series I: Organization of the Ghetto, n.d., 1940-1943
Series II: Correspondence with the German Administration, n.d., 1939-1940
Series III: Announcements Issued by Rumkowski, n.d., 1940-1944
Series IV: Circulars by Rumkowski and his Staff, 1940-1944
Series V: General Correspondence of Chaim Mordecai Rumkowski, 1940-1942
B: The Central Administration
Series VI: Departments of the Ghetto Administration, n.d., 1932, 1940-1944
Series VII: Publications,
Series VIII: The Ghetto Archives, n.d., 1940-1944
C: Provisioning
Series IX: Provisioning Departments, n.d., 1940-1944
D: Labor
Series X: Labor Departments and Divisions, n.d., 1940-1944
E: Various Departments
Series XI: Various Departments, n.d., 1940-1944
F: Iconography
Series XII: Albums, n.d., 1939-1942
Series XIII: Photographs, n.d., 1940, 1942, 1945, 1947

- Provenance
- From records of the YIVO Institute for Jewish Research, Record Group 241 . The United States Holocaust Memorial Museum Archives received the collection ( Zonabend Collection, Record Group no. 241) from the YIVO Institute for Jewish Researchvia the United States Holocaust Museum International Archives Project in October, 2008.
